In Westerlo, an accident happened around 17:15 when a vehicle attempting to park in the town center was hit by a 22-year-old driver trying to overtake. The collision caused the overtaking car to flip over, requiring fire brigade intervention to free the driver.

Shortly after, in Herselt, another collision involved two vehicles, one of which ended up on its side. One occupant was lightly injured and taken to the hospital. What can these accidents teach US about driving vigilance in our communities?
